Home Price Trends — Hardwick, MA
As of Oct '25, the median home price in Hardwick, MA is $392,000, with a year-over-year change of 1.1%. This indicates that home prices in Hardwick, MA are increasing. According to Zillow, the 1-year price projection is 2.9%, suggesting an increase housing market in the next year.

Rental Trends — Hardwick, MA
As of July '25, Rentcast reports the average rent in Hardwick, MA is $1,650, with a year-over-year rent change of 3.1%. Per bedroom, the median rent as of July '25 in Hardwick, MA is 2-bedrooms: $1,650. The most common rental property sizes in Hardwick, MA are 2-bedroom and 1-bedroom, accounting for 30.9% and 29.1% of the rental stock.

Property Listings — Hardwick, MA
As of Oct '25, Realtor.com reports that the median days on market for a home in Hardwick, MA is 46. This is a decrease of -11.0% from last year, suggesting that homes are sitting on the market shorter than last year. The percentage of listed homes with a reduced price is 40.0%, representing a large inventory and a lot of supply pressure on home prices.

Demographics — Hardwick, MA
As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Hardwick, MA has a population of 1,720, which has increased by 43.3% over the past 5 years. Hardwick, MA is a popular place for families, as children make up 27.1% of the population. The area has a poorly educated workforce, with 22.0% of adult residents holding a bachelor’s degree or higher. There are few residents working remotely, with 6.3% reporting working from home.

As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Hardwick, MA is a predominantly white area, with 87.6% of the population identifying as white. The white population has shrunk by 7.2% in the last 5 years. The second most common race or ethnicity in Hardwick, MA is hispanic, making up 8.9% of the population. Foreign-born residents account for 3.1% of the population in Hardwick, MA, and this percentage has decreased by 18.4% as of the ACS Survey 5 years prior, suggesting fewer immigrants are calling the area home.

Mortgage and Risk — Hardwick, MA
According to HUD data as of 2023, there were 57 mortgage originations in Hardwick, MA, of which 82.0% of loans were conventional mortgages. The average loan-to-value was 54.0%, with 14.0% above 90% LTV (elevated). This implies medium mortgage risk in Hardwick, MA. Investor activity is low, as 0.0% of loans were by investors. 26.0% of loans were cash-out refinances, suggesting many homeowners are tapping equity.
